Lip augmentation with hyaluronic acid (HA) filler is one of the most popular non-surgical aesthetic treatments — the results are immediate, adjustable, temporary, and reversible. At Art Ethic Beauty Clinic, the procedure is performed under medical supervision, with the practitioner assessing lip anatomy, natural proportions, and facial balance before planning the injection zones and volumes. Hyaluronic acid is a polysaccharide that occurs naturally in the body's connective tissue and draws water molecules to itself, creating volume and plumping the injected area. Modern lip filler formulations use crosslinked HA to increase longevity and create a soft, natural feel that moves with the lips rather than remaining stiff. The treatment begins with anaesthesia — typically a topical numbing cream applied for 20–30 minutes, or a dental nerve block for patients with lower pain tolerance — which makes the injections comfortable. The filler is then placed using fine needles or blunt cannulas at three key structural zones: the vermilion border (lip outline, to define and sharpen the cupid's bow and lip border), the body of the lip (to add volume and eversion), and the philtrum columns (to accentuate the upper lip peaks). Injection quantities are balanced between the upper and lower lip, typically in a 1:1.5 or 1:2 ratio (upper:lower) to maintain natural-looking proportions — over-filling the upper lip relative to the lower is a common error in non-medically supervised settings. Results are immediately visible, though the lips may appear slightly swollen for 24–48 hours as the filler settles and any injection-related swelling resolves. The final result is apparent at two to three days and lasts six to twelve months depending on the product used, the metabolic rate of the patient, and lifestyle factors (smoking and high alcohol consumption accelerate resorption). The reversibility of HA filler is a significant safety advantage: if a patient is dissatisfied with the volume, asymmetry, or appearance, injectable hyaluronidase can dissolve the filler within hours. This is not possible with permanent fillers or fat grafting, both of which require surgical revision if the patient wants a different result.
